    Hi Guys,

    New to this forum. I have been selling device accessories for a few years and want to start a personalisation service. After doing quite a bit of research I have decided that Trotec would be the best machine for us in terms of reliability, speed and quality.

    We have been quoted around £14,000 for a 1 year old Speedy 100 60w with Honeycomb table, stand and extractor fan

    Does this sound like a good deal?

    Hi, unfortunately I've missed all the trade shows. They're saying their prices are going up by 10% next year due to the pounds devaluation against the Euro. This is basically forcing me to accept the price of £14,200 before the new year. He originally said £15,500 and £17,000 for a brand new one. The one I am purchasing is ex showroom (1 year old, light use)
